In this episode of Fostering Futures with CAHELP, Athena Cordero sits down with Vianca Padilla, Outreach Specialist at CAHELP, to discuss mindfulness, mental wellness, and simple strategies that families can use to build stronger connections and healthier habits.Vianca shares her personal journey with mental health and how mindfulness became an important tool for self-awareness, self-connection, and emotional well-being. Together, Athena and Vianca explore common misconceptions about mindfulness, breaking down the idea that it requires complicated routines or significant amounts of time. Instead, they highlight how mindfulness can be found in everyday moments and simple acts of intentional connection.The conversation also focuses on practical tools for parents, caregivers, educators, and families, including free resources that support emotional regulation, stress management, and social-emotional learning. Vianca introduces the "9-Minute Challenge," an approachable strategy that uses small moments throughout the day to strengthen relationships and build meaningful connections with children.This episode offers encouragement and practical guidance for anyone looking to improve their relationship with themselves and others through mindfulness, self-compassion, and intentional connection.HighlightsVianca explains mindfulness in simple, practical terms.Discussion of common myths that prevent people from practicing mindfulness.Personal story about seeking mental health support and self-discovery.Exploration of healthy coping skills and emotional regulation.Free family-friendly mindfulness resources for all ages.Introduction to the "9-Minute Challenge" as an easy way to strengthen family relationships.Key TakeawaysMindfulness is simply the practice of being present in the moment.Many people already use mindfulness strategies without realizing it.Self-care and mindfulness are not selfish; they support healthier relationships.Healthy coping skills can look different for every person.Small daily moments of connection can have a lasting impact on children and families.The relationship you have with yourself influences every other relationship in your life.Thanks for listening!
